Inspired by inns and wineries in the Napa Valley and the Lancaster dining collection exudes the ambience of a laid-back resort. Crafted of high-low Pine and Hardwood Solids and the soft Dovetail Gray finish and Weathered Bronze hardware mix effortlessly with graceful turned legs and designer details to create a look that is distinctive yet inviting. Adding a casual classic and coastal flair and shutter wood doors are used on the server and and two shutter doors are also on the base of the counter table and with adjustable shelves behind. The distinctive piece selection includes a buffet and server and a dining cabinet with two wood-framed glass doors on the top and two on the bottom and offering 3-way touch lighting control with 2 LED lights. The table options include a 52-inch round and a 68-inch rectangular leg table. The tables can be extended to 70 inches and 86 inches and respectively and with use of a leaf. The rectangular counter table extends to 58W x 36H when the butterfly leaf is used. The versatile seating options include a side chair with upholstered seat and wood slat back and an upholstered seat and back chair and a bench with upholstered seat and wood trim and an elegant shaped chair with wood trim and upholstered seat and back and and counter-height dining chair with upholstered seat and slat back. Take a vacation without leaving home with the resort flavor created by the Lancaster dining collection.Product Features
